The VUPET examination will have two papers
Paper I: It will have 50 questions of 1 mark each. The scope of this paper includes logical reasoning, numerical ability, language skills, research Methodology etc. This paper is common for students of all faculties. Minimum passing is 50% for all applicants.
Ph.D. Entrance Exam Syllabus for Paper I
The result of Paper-I will be displayed one hour after the Paper-I exam.
Only those applicants qualifying the Paper-I will be eligible to appear for Paper-II.
Paper II: This paper is subject-specific, subjective type and 2 hours duration. The aim of this paper is to check the subject knowledge, research thinking, communication skills, etc.
The passing percentage for this paper is 50% for all candidates.
VUPET is a qualifying examination. Candidates who score more than 50% marks in both papers are eligible to appear for an interview
Note: A relaxation of 5 % marks will be allowed in the entrance examination for the candidates belonging to SC/ST/OBC/differently-abled category, and Economically Weaker Section (EWS).

The Department of Psychology was established in Fergusson College in 1979 to cater to the demand to offer specialization in Psychology to undergraduate students. Though a relatively young Department, the teaching of Psychology goes back a long way when it was taught under the encompassing subject of Philosophy. The department of Philosophy has had stalwarts like Prin. G.G. Agarkar, who originally founded the department, Prin. Bhate, Prof. R.D. Ranade, V. K. Jog, D. D.Wadekar, G. N. Joshi and Prin. S. V. Bokil has been on its staff since its inception, and students were fortunate to have been taught by such eminent personalities. Owing to the incessant demand for specialization in Psychology, however, Psychology was established as a separate Department, and soon became one of the most sought-after subjects in Fergusson College.
The Department of Psychology was established under the able leadership of Mrs. Geeta Mehta who served as its Head until 1999. From then on it was headed by Dr. Mrs. Vidya Talwarkar, who served until her retirement in 2008. For quite a few years the department offered undergraduate courses in Psychology.
In the year 2005, The Post Graduate Certificate Course in Counselling Psychology (PGCCCP) was launched by the department. This is a one-year autonomous course offered by Fergusson College, and is coordinated by Dr. Megha Deuskar. This course is a skill-based module and trains students in the actual skills of counselling.
Dr. Shobhana Abhyankar, former Head of the Department, took keen interest in starting the M.A. programme in Psychology in 2006 and setting up satellite a library for PG students. For the PG course, two specializations are offered, Industrial Psychology and Clinical Psychology. The department has produced eminent psychologists, psychotherapists and several brilliant academicians.
Keeping in view the ever-increasing need for counselling, Dr. Abhyankar established MAANAS: Center for Psychological Testing and Counselling in 2006. Personal Counselling, and Aptitude testing and career counselling is carried on at MAANAS.
The Department organized three National Seminars “Recent trends in Psychology: An applied perspective” (2009), “Health and Well-being: Contemporary issues and perspectives” (2011) and “Developing Human Potential: Issues, Perspectives and Challenges” (2013).

The Department of Clinical Psychology runs a ‘Certificate course in Counselling’ with an intake capacity of 12 students per year. It carries out various assessments like IQ testing, Learning Disability Assessment, Personality Assessment and Diagnostic Psychometry. The department provides modern psychotherapeutic techniques such as Behaviour therapy, Cognitive Behavioural therapy, Dialectical Behaviour therapy, Rational Emotive Behaviour therapy, Motivational Enhancement therapy, Family therapy, Marital therapy and Supportive therapy. Apart from regular lectures, group activities, film screening, journal clubs and discussions on recent updates in therapy are also conducted. Outreach activities are also carried out by the department such as stress management workshops to the government & corporate sector. Learning Disability workshops for school teachers are also conducted. Students from different colleges in the state also come for internship and observation postings. They are also involved in research on psychological issues.
Maharashtra Institute of Mental Health has well equipped clinical psychology department. The department of clinical Psychology works in the area of patient care, teaching, clinical services, resource development and community services. It has a major role in the process of disability certification for Intellectual Disability, Learning Disability, Psychometric assessments and psycho-therapeutic work-up. Apart from regular lectures, group activities, film screening, discussions on recent updates in therapy are also conducted. To enhance the subject knowledge and practical skills of the students, department organizes workshops and guest lectures where experts from the field are invited. Outreach activities are also carried out by the department such as stress management workshops to the Government & Corporate sector. Learning Disability workshops for school teachers are also conducted. Students from different colleges of Maharashtra are provided observership by the department.
The Department has started M.Phil in Clinical Psychology from Academic year 2021-2022 with recognition by Rehabilitation Council of India (RCI), New Delhi and is affiliated with Maharashtra University of Health Sciences (MUHS), Nashik.
The aim of this course is to prepare the trainee to function as a qualified professional Clinical Psychologist in the areas of mental and physical health by offering Diagnostic, Therapeutic, Rehabilitative, Administrative services, and to work towards promoting the well-being and quality-of-life of individuals.

The department of clinical psychology runs Certificate Course in Counseling since 1993-94. It is the only Government approved post P.G. Course in the state of Maharashtra. This one year course also provides opportunity for the students to apply their practical skills and knowledge during the 3 months of internship under the supervision of the faculty after the successful completion of the course.

Dept. of Clinical Psychology also provides observership for psychology students from different universities and colleges. Students who have completed or doing their post-graduation in Psychology can apply for observership. During the observership, students are posted to Psychiatry OPD, Psychology OPD and Psychiatry ward.
As a part of awareness of learning disabilities and related academic difficulties, Dept. of clinical Psychology conducts various training and awareness programs for teachers and principals of different government and private schools in Pune.
Training workshops on stress management for school students and other professionals: Till date, various workshops were arranged by dept. of clinical psychology for students appearing for their board exams and also for students of undergraduates and post graduates. There were also many training programs arranged for health care workers and other frontline workers like staff nurses, resident doctors and police personals, in the difficult time of COVID-19 pandemic.
